Is 173 300 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 173 300 is about 416.293.

Thus, the square root of 173 300 is not an integer, and therefore 173 300 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 173 300?

The square of a number (here 173 300) is the result of the product of this number (173 300) by itself (i.e., 173 300 × 173 300); the square of 173 300 is sometimes called "raising 173 300 to the power 2", or "173 300 squared".

The square of 173 300 is 30 032 890 000 because 173 300 × 173 300 = 173 3002 = 30 032 890 000.

As a consequence, 173 300 is the square root of 30 032 890 000.
